Holy Gospel of Jesus Christ according to Saint Mark 3, 20-21

Jesus came with his disciples into the house.
Again the crowd gathered,
making it impossible for them even to eat.
When his relatives heard of this they set out to seize him, 
for they said, “He is out of his mind.” 

Your family= mission zone

1) People seek Him. There are many people seeking Jesus and it is important for you to know that Jesus is present and always replies to our needs. Jesus had apostles and disciples, but he did not have secretaries. He did not turn into a corporation, rather he created a big, enormous family. You must build up your life from the cornerstone that is your family. Strength does not come from wanting to be the marketing executive of the corporation. There is no marketing in the life of God, there is only struggle and the desire to live through his grace.

2) His family. The people closest to Jesus did not believe or trust in Him. This serves as an example that things are not simple even at home. It is a place where it is hard to bring in God and preach. Do not fear, this will be your daily job. But rest assured that you must trust your family and accept the family that God has given you, just as it is.

3) Out of his mind. This is the way Jesus is described by the people closest to Him. If you examine the people who are closest to you, you’ll see they’re usually the ones that can destroy and hurt you the most. This is an obstacle that cannot stop you. You must continue your mission even though there are many who would like you to fail.
